Nathan Jones has made three changes for his first game in caretaker charge of Albion while Craig Mackail-Smith is among the substitutes to face Reading at the Amex.
The Welshman has named eight of the starting XI from Sami Hyypia’s final game as Seagulls boss before his resignation on Monday.
One change is enforced with Bruno starting a three-match ban for his red card at Molineux.
Gary Gardner comes into the midfield, Adrian Colunga replaces Solly March and Elliott Bennett returns for Joao Teixeira, who is the player to miss out with the five-loan rule.
Mackail-Smith, recalled from his loan spell at Peterborough, is on the bench along with March.
Skipper Gordon Greer (knee) and Sam Baldock (thigh) continue to be ruled out.
Wales international Hal Robson-Kanu returns from a hamstring injury for Reading who are without the injured Garath McCleary.
The Royals continue to be without Jamie Mackie (both hamstring), Pavel Pogrebnyak and Anton Ferdinand (both calf) plus Danny Guthrie and Jem Karacan.
Albion: Stockdale; Calderon, Halford, Dunk, J.Bennett; Holla; Gardner, Forster-Caskey; E.Bennett, Bent, Colunga. Subs: Hughes, Chicksen, Ince, McCourt, March, Mackail-Smith, Walton.
Reading: Federici; Gunter, Hector, Pearce, Obita; Robson-Kanu, Norwood, Williams, Taylor, Cox, Murray. Subs: Kelly, Cummings, Cooper, Kuhl, Blackman, Tanner, Andersen.
Referee: Graham Salisbury.
